Marine Engineering

Introduction:


A career in Marine Engineering is challenging as well as rewarding. Marine Engineers have complete responsibility of the ship's engine room. Their responsibilities involve development and designing of the engines related to ships and propulsion system. Marine scientists work in a surprising variety of disciplines. Examples include meteorology, physics, chemistry, geology, physical oceanography, paleontology, and biology. Marine science or marine engineering also includes archaeology, anthropology, sociology, engineering and other studies of human relationships with the sea. Many marine scientists have multiple specialties or work as part of multi disciplinary teams. Job openings are both in Indian and global shipping firms. Marine Engineers are specifically qualified to join the Merchant Navy, or public and private shipping companies. Marine engineers are also employed by Engine production firms, Ship building firms, Research bodies, Ship design firms and also in the Indian Navy. Marine jobs are highly paid and enjoyable. The marine engineers get NRI status, which is, tax-free income based on their service at sea, ex-India. They also get the opportunity to see the world through sailing as a profession without any extra expense. Luxurious life through lucrative salary comes as a big compensation being away from home.


Eligibility:

For doing a bachelor’s degree in Marine Engineering or nautical science one should have passed 10 + 2 science with physics, chemistry, maths and English. The course is of 4 years duration. After successful completion of the course, degree viz. B.E. or BTech is awarded to the students. In most institutes candidates are admitted through an entrance examination, which is normally held in the month of May every year at various centres all over India followed by vivavoice and medical examination. Other important institutes like R.L. Institute of nautical sciences, conduct an all India level online test to check knowledge of students in PCM, Psychometric and IQ awareness. Candidates aspiring for a degree course at TS Chanakya, Mumbai and Marine Engineering Research Institute Kolkata, should qualify the Joint Entrance Examination conducted by the Indian Institute of Technology (IIT), which assesses the candidate’s knowledge of physics, chemistry and mathematics. The examination is followed by personal interviews/counseling, where the interviewers assess the degree of alertness, and awareness of the external environment in the candidates and their suitability for such a career.

Career Prospects:

After successful completion of BE/BTech in Marine Engineering/nautical science, one can join as fourth engineer or third assistant engineer. Since the job on the ship entails residing on ship for a major part of the year there are other exciting avenues as well. The other avenues include - The marine Engineers can remain within the ambit of the shipping industry and join marine workshops at land i.e. at the ports. Alternatively, the Marine Engineers can join Ship manufacturing Companies, which are equally good paymasters.
The shipping industry being the back-bone of the economy of any country, these days the Marine Engineers are employed in the I.T. sector in a major way, apart from the Consultancy Companies like Price Waterhouse Coopers and DCL. Construction Companies, Power sector, Steel industry, Electronic industry etc. For those who want to join Government Service can join Directorate General Shipping of India. Those with entrepreneurial skills can enter the field of entrepreneurship. Those Marine Engineers who have a passion for academics can pursue post graduation and enter the field of academics where the demand for qualified academicians in this field is growing very fast.


Pay-Package:

The starting salary of a fresh Marine engineering graduate usually starts with USD 750 per month as a fifth engineer. It can go even high if the candidate wishes to join an oil tanker. The wages cross USD 2500 when he is upgraded to the next level, such as fourth engineer. In each promotion, the salary goes upward by an addition of USD 1000+. Interestingly, the Chief Engineer’s present day salary is almost USD 6500 and above.
